// FORMULA_SANDBOX_MAX_OPS caps the instruction budget for user-supplied
// formulas in the Tallowfield sheet engine. Anything above this limit gets
// terminated before it can starve the worker pool — we learned this the
// hard way when a customer's recursive lookup pegged three nodes in the
// Bremholt cluster. Do not raise without load-testing. The limit was last
// tuned and validated against the build noted here.

trace token, yageg-fahaf: htk3_4d6

Handover note — Shuttle-bus gate, Larchfield Campus

Hi Priya, before I move to the Westmoor team, here's what new starters need to know about the shuttle gate behind Building K. The gate opens at 06:40 and the last inbound shuttle arrives at 19:15. New starters must hold their badge flat against the reader for a full two seconds — a quick tap won't register. If the reader shows amber, wait and retry rather than pushing the gate. Until their badge is activated, new starters should use the temporary gate code.

door code, tajof-kageg: bdg-QVDCE-3

Subject: Stale-branch cleanup bot now live

Hi all, especially those who joined recently: the Tidewell cleanup bot is now running against the Orchardline monorepo. Branches with no commits for 90 days get a warning comment, then archival after 14 more days. Nothing is deleted outright — archived refs are recoverable for six months. If you maintain a long-lived integration branch, add the keep label before Friday. Questions go to the release channel. The bot version currently deployed is identified by the token below.

pipeline stamp: htk6_fb364c

Minutes — Management Meeting, Budget Request

Quick one for the incoming director: the Kestrel team asked for an extra 180k to finish the analytics rebuild. Room leaned yes, pending a revised timeline from Priya Holm. Ops flagged overlap with the Marrow project — needs sorting first. Approval hinges on what follows.

management briefing: Headcount on the Belix team goes from 60 to 93 by the end of November. Gross margin on Belix came in at 23 percent against a plan of 47 percent.